MobiDoctor's Telehealth Process for Obesity Prescriptions

MobiDoctor is a legitimate U.S.-based telehealth platform offering virtual consultations. For obesity (BMI ≥30 or ≥27 with comorbidities like hypertension or type 2 diabetes), they evaluate patients for Wegovy (semaglutide specifically FDA-approved for chronic weight management) or Ozempic (primarily for type 2 diabetes but often used off-label).

The process involves completing an online intake form detailing your medical history, current medications, previous weight loss attempts, and comorbidities. A licensed physician reviews this within 24-48 hours. If approved, they can send an electronic prescription to a pharmacy. However, due to the ongoing national shortage, many patients report initial approvals followed by “cannot fill” messages at local pharmacies. Evidence-Based Requirements and Realistic Outcomes

To qualify, you must meet FDA criteria: documented BMI, failed lifestyle attempts, and no contraindications like history of medullary thyroid cancer or pancreatitis. Insurance rarely covers these for obesity alone—expect $1,000-$1,300 monthly out-of-pocket.
